零门槛玩转Mealie线上食谱分享会:从部署到互动全指南
你还在为家庭食谱散落各处而烦恼?想与亲友分享私房菜谱却受制于社交平台格式限制?本文将带你通过Mealie的线上食谱分享会功能,一站式解决食谱管理、多人协作与社区互动难题。读完本文,你将掌握:
- 3步完成Mealie私人食谱库部署
- 批量导入网红菜谱的高效技巧
- 组织线上分享会的完整工作流
- 利用Webhook实现跨平台食谱同步
准备工作:搭建专属食谱管理中心
Mealie作为开源自托管解决方案,支持Docker一键部署,特别适合家庭用户打造私有食谱库。官方提供两种部署模式,满足不同技术背景用户需求:
基础部署方案(推荐新手)
通过Docker Compose快速启动服务,包含数据库与应用所有组件:
# docker-compose.yml片段
version: "3.1"
services:
mealie:
image: ghcr.io/mealie-recipes/mealie:latest
ports:
- "9000:80"
volumes:
- ./data:/app/data
environment:
- TZ=Asia/Shanghai
- PUID=1000
- PGID=1000
执行命令启动服务:docker-compose up -d,访问http://localhost:9000即可开始使用。部署文档详见docker-compose.yml。
高级部署选项
技术用户可通过源码编译自定义部署,前端使用Vue构建,后端基于FastAPI开发:
- 前端源码:frontend/
- 后端API:mealie/routes/
- 开发指南:docs/docs/contributors/developers-guide/
部署完成后,系统默认提供家庭组功能,支持多用户权限管理。管理员可在用户管理界面配置成员角色,设置食谱编辑权限。
食谱准备:3种高效录入方法
成功部署后,需要充实你的食谱库。Mealie提供多种录入方式,满足不同场景需求:
URL自动导入(推荐)
最便捷的方式是通过URL导入网络食谱,系统会自动解析页面中的食材、步骤等关键信息。实测支持下厨房、美食天下等主流美食网站。
使用方法:在导航栏选择"Add Recipe" → "Import from URL",粘贴网址后系统自动处理。核心解析逻辑见recipe_parser.py。
批量迁移现有食谱
从其他平台迁移数据,支持Chowdown、Paprika等格式:
- 导出旧平台食谱为JSON/CSV格式
- 通过数据导入工具完成迁移
- 迁移文档:migrating-to-mealie-v1.md
手动创建家庭菜谱
使用富文本编辑器添加原创菜谱,支持Markdown格式与图片上传: 
编辑器支持自定义字段,可添加烹饪难度、准备时间等元数据。相关组件代码:components/Domain/RecipeEditor/
组织线上分享会:完整工作流
会前准备(关键步骤)
-
创建专题食谱集
在Cookbooks模块建立分享会专属集合:cookbook管理 -
设置访问权限
通过权限设置配置分享范围:- 私有:仅家庭组成员可见
- 链接分享:生成临时访问链接
- 公开:允许社区搜索发现
会议进行时
推荐使用屏幕共享工具配合Mealie的实时功能:
会后沉淀
高级技巧:打造个性化食谱社区
多语言支持
Mealie已支持35+种语言,可在lang配置中添加新语言包,翻译贡献指南:translating.md
营养分析功能
通过集成外部API实现自动营养计算:
自动化工作流
利用Webhook实现跨平台联动:
# 示例:添加新菜谱时自动发送通知
# webhook示例代码
def trigger_webhook(event, data):
requests.post(
"https://your-home-assistant/webhook/mealie",
json={"event": event, "recipe": data}
)
常见问题与社区支持
故障排除
- 导入失败:检查解析器日志
- 性能优化:配置PostgreSQL数据库
- 备份策略:自动备份设置
获取帮助
- 官方文档:docs/
- 社区论坛:GitHub Discussions
- 实时支持:Discord社区
结语:从工具到生活方式
Mealie不仅是食谱管理工具,更是连接家人与朋友的美食社交平台。通过线上分享会,你可以:
- 抢救濒临失传的家族菜谱
- 培养孩子的烹饪兴趣
- 建立健康饮食的家庭共识
立即开始你的第一次分享会,让美食成为情感的纽带。部署指南:getting-started
本文配套示例食谱集:sample-recipes 下期预告:《Mealie + 智能家居:打造厨房自动化系统》
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考




